Common Admission Requirements For Cosmetology SchoolsIn Vinings, Georgia

Before enrolling in a cosmetology school in Vinings, prospective students should be aware of common admission requirements and expectations:

  1. Age Requirement: Most programs require students to be at least 16 or 18 years old.

  2. High School Diploma or Equivalent: A high school diploma or GED is typically necessary.

  3. Application Form: Students need to complete an application, often accompanied by a personal statement.

  4. Interview: Many schools require an in-person or virtual interview to assess candidate suitability.

  5. Prerequisite Coursework: Some programs may prefer coursework in subjects like biology or chemistry, though most do not require specific classes.

  6. Background Check: A criminal background check may be required, especially for programs leading to licensure.

  7. Financial Plan: Students may need to demonstrate financial capability through proof of income, FAFSA, or other financial documentation.

  8. Health Requirements: Some schools may require a medical examination or immunization records.

These requirements can vary from institution to institution, so it's essential to review specific admissions criteria directly from the schools you’re interested in.

Cost & Financial Aid Options For Cosmetology Schools In Vinings, Georgia

Investing in a cosmetology education involves various costs, which can range widely based on the school and program length. Here’s a breakdown of potential costs associated with cosmetology programs in Vinings:

  • Tuition Ranges: On average, tuition for cosmetology programs in Vinings may range from $10,000 to $20,000. Factors influencing the cost include the reputation of the school, program duration, and curriculum specifics.

  • Additional Fees: Students should budget for registration fees, supplies (such as tools and uniforms), and textbooks. These can add an additional $500 to $1,500 to the total cost.

  • Financial Aid Options:

    • Federal Financial Aid: Students can apply for federal grants and loans through the FAFSA. This can help cover the costs of tuition and related expenses.

    • State Grants: Georgia residents may be eligible for state-specific grants and scholarships designed for vocational training.

    • Institutional Aid: Many cosmetology schools offer scholarships or financial aid packages. It’s worth inquiring about available options during the application process.

    • Payment Plans: Some schools provide flexible payment plans, allowing students to pay tuition in installments rather than a lump sum.

Prospective students should explore all available financial aid options to minimize education expenses.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s) About Cosmetology Schools In Vinings, Georgia

  1. What is the typical duration of a cosmetology program in Vinings?

    • Most programs take between 9 to 15 months to complete, depending on full-time or part-time enrollment.
  2. Do I need a license to practice cosmetology in Georgia?

    • Yes, Georgia requires all cosmetologists to pass a state exam and obtain a license.
  3. What types of classes will I take in cosmetology school?

    • Courses typically include hair cutting, coloring, skincare, makeup application, and nails.
  4. Can I work while attending school?

    • Many students work part-time in salons or related fields while completing their education.
  5. Are there online cosmetology programs?

    • While some theory can be completed online, hands-on practice is required and generally must be done in person.
  6. What are the certification options after finishing a program?

    • Graduates may pursue additional certifications for specialties such as makeup artistry or advanced skin care.
  7. How can I gain practical experience during my studies?

    • Schools often have partnerships with local salons and offer internship programs for hands-on experience.
  8. What is the job outlook for cosmetologists in Georgia?

    • The job outlook is strong, with a projected growth rate faster than average due to increased demand for beauty services.
  9. Are scholarships available specifically for cosmetology students?

    • Yes, many schools offer scholarships for cosmetology students; research and apply for these opportunities.
  10. Do cosmetology schools in Vinings provide job placement assistance?

    • Many schools offer job placement services to help connect graduates with local employers.
